The
third phase of the RoHS 2 directive will take effect. The rule, part of
the Directive 2011/65/EU of 2011, directly affects the import,
manufacture, and sale of medical devices in the European Union . New
products that do not comply with the Directive’s restrictions on
hazardous substances won’t be allowed to be sold in the EU.

In
the race for time-to-market in the Internet of Things (IoT), proper
security is inconvenient because it adds development and component cost
and design complexity. While many traditional industries have not been
exposed to security issues, they suddenly become hacking targets when
their products become smart and connected.

The
issue of counterfeit semiconductors in the supply chain extends well
beyond the borders of the United States, of course. Quantifying the
size and scope of the problem is problematic, even for the
semiconductor industry itself. Industry Association (SIA) estimates
that counterfeiting costs U.S.-based chip companies alone more than
$7.5 billion per year.
